Transaction 7f5d3074496629e13de2d4d3842274565b52bba821088f92ab83d42b7a28b453
1 Input
1 Output
-
7f5d3074496629e13de2d4d3842274565b52bba821088f92ab83d42b7a28b453:0
- value
- 2914733
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6e5db3c66242d0bec267ecd346b36804183f2c6
- address
- bc1q6mjak0rxyskshmpx0mxng6ekspqc8ukxz0x3dv